Documentary kinetic novel. From the place of a heroin dealer detention. On the backside of a drug’s pop image.

In sleeping areas of Moscow outskirts where supplications, inevitable diagnosis and inappeasable demon of addiction are present.

First of all, this is an artistic manipulation with word and form, only then - a game.

Features:
  • Short duration (10-15 minutes)
  • Unique graphic style
  • Authentic audio solutions
